In fiscal year 2023, Wabasha County, Minnesota received $8.5M across 2,367 payment records. That is $390.23 per resident based on Census Bureau population estimates. ▼ 48.7% vs. FY2022

Programs in FY2023

Rank Program Total Records
1 DAIRY MARGIN COVERAGE 10.127 $5,866K 1,235
2 CONSERVATION RESERVE PROGRAM 10.069 $2,242K 1,025
3 EMERGENCY RELIEF PROGRAM 10.964 $284K 31
4 CORONAVIRUS FOOD ASSISTANCE PROGRAM 1 10.130 $41K 18
5 CORONAVIRUS FOOD ASSISTANCE PROGRAM 2 10.132 $16K 28
6 ORGANIC AND TRANSITIONAL EDUCATION AND CERTIFICATION PROGRAM 10.139 $6K 15
7 ORGANIC CERTIFICATION COST SHARE PROGRAMS 10.171 $5K 12
8 AGRICULTURE RISK COVERAGE PROGRAM 10.113 $1K 1
9 PRICE LOSS COVERAGE 10.112 $0K 2

Individual recipient data is not available for FY2023 (post-2020 records are redacted under federal privacy guidelines).
